Miracle in Lane 2 (2000)
Great movie, but...
This was a great family-oriented movie. The only criticism I have is regarding the "God" sequences. They were stupid. They added nothing to the film, and, in fact, detracted a great deal from it. The very last scene of the movie (the angles-in-wheelchairs) should have been cut out completely. It left a very bad taste. Otherwise, a great film!

The Giant of Thunder Mountain (1990)
Excellent family movie
We rented this movie and thought it was wonderful. It had suspense, drama, comedy, and had my whole family glued to the screen for all of its 80 or so minutes. Richard Kiel is outstanding as the giant, and the supporting actors and actresses are great in their roles. I give it an A+.
Rear Window (1998)
Excellent Movie. Very well done.
I've seen both the original and this remake. They are both excellent for different reasons. The original, of course, is a Hitchcock classic, and this remake is a great made-for-tv adaptation. Christopher Reeves is superb, as usual, and the movie has plenty of suspenseful moments. I especially like the ending because we all *thought* we had it figured out. Worth renting.
